重庆分公司,新征程启航
为企业提供网站建设、域名注册、服务器等服务
在linux中,一切都是文件,对于控制台程序,这意味着:- 键盘表示为一个文件,bash从中读取你的输入。- 显示器表示为一个文件,bash把输出写入它。
创新互联公司专注于宜君网站建设服务及定制,我们拥有丰富的企业做网站经验。 热诚为您提供宜君营销型网站建设,宜君网站制作、宜君网页设计、宜君网站官网定制、成都小程序开发服务,打造宜君网络公司原创品牌,更为您提供宜君网站排名全网营销落地服务。
Linux默认输入是键盘,输出是显示器。你可以用重定向来改变这些设置。
linux中的、、、、2、2、2&&、&,总归要面对的 为了更好的理解这个问题,我们需要追本溯源。执行一个shell命令行时通常会自动打开三个标准文件 (1) 、标准输入文件(stdin)通常对应终端的键盘。
()不是重定向,是进程替换 Process Substituion,适用于bash 。
2是将命令执行报错时,将错误信息重定向至指定文件,并且每次执行都会先删除旧的再加入新的。
1、输出重定向:正常输出是把内容输出到显示器上,而输出重定向是把内容输出到文件中例如:ifconfig test.log 即把ifconfig执行显示的内容写入test.log.当前页面不再显示执行结果。
2、ls file.txt 2log.txt这样就将错误输出重定向到文件log.txt中。ls file.txt 2/dev/null这样就什么都看不到,将标准错误输出流重定向到/dev/null中,丢弃了。
3、首先挂载U盘:到/mnt目录下新建一个文件夹。
4、方法 1:使用重定向将命令输出保存到文件中 你可以在 Linux 中使用重定向来达成目的。使用重定向操作符,它会将输出保存到文件中而不是在屏幕上显示。会将命令输出重定向到文件,它会替换文件中的所有内容。
5、输出也是一样,你可以把屏幕输出重定向到一个文件里,再到文件里去看结果。
1、linux中的echo命令,功能是在显示器上显示一段文字,一般起到一个提示的作用。echo会将输入的字符串送往标准输出。输出的字符串间以空白字符隔开, 并在最后加上换行号。
2、apt-get:Debian和Ubuntu系统上的软件包管理器。yum:Red Hat、CentOS等系统上的软件包管理器。pacman:Arch Linux上的包管理器。基础编程:gcc:编译C/C++程序。make:自动化构建工具。gdb:调试程序。
3、echo命令的意思是在显示器上显示一段文字,起到提示的作用。该命令的常规格式为:echo [-n]字符串 选项n表示没有换行符的输出; 该字符串可以带引号或不带引号。